Transaction 58bf1cdb7b283b62e35dbefaf09c675684e7475e861c25e78a42b6e68056c116
2 Input
2 Outputs
- 58bf1cdb7b283b62e35dbefaf09c675684e7475e861c25e78a42b6e68056c116:0
- 58bf1cdb7b283b62e35dbefaf09c675684e7475e861c25e78a42b6e68056c116:1
value 95000000
address 1HWqsgnSd12Gv8SpoUMi1Cj8hp79BTSpW7
value 43480000
address 1KdGopUZS7cdLKSAcHNkpcGUJEkCbAszkF